Camera settings
ISO 400
1/320s
f/1.8
55mm (prime lens)
WB Auto
Color Adobe RGB (1998)
Saving file format: RAW
How it is made
Skin, cold wall surface and natural light are the ingredients of this shot. The light comes from a window located to the left of the subject, the wall acts as a large reflective panel and the girl is perfectly illuminated in a half counter-light without the need to overexpose or underexpose. It's the end of May, the days are already starting to be warm and the contact of the bare skin with the cold wall gives a sense of freshness and relief to . I and in her face appears that note of pleasure and fresh sensation (trying to get natural reactions and poses is a key element to put the models at ease and create "real" shots).
Post-production
Post-production was very basic: development of digital negative (with Capture One), retouching of lights and shadows, contrasts and micro contrasts and a retouching to tonal values.
